Health and Human Rights

is a critical field that focuses on the social determinants of health and the impact of human rights violations on well-being.
Health and Human Rights is a vital area of study that explores the intersection of health, human rights, and social justice. This Advanced Skill Certificate program is designed for professionals and individuals who want to understand the complexities of health and human rights.
Through this program, learners will gain a deeper understanding of the social determinants of health, human rights frameworks, and the role of healthcare systems in promoting human rights.
Health and Human Rights is essential for anyone working in healthcare, human rights, or social justice. By exploring the relationships between health, human rights, and social justice, learners will be equipped to address health inequities and promote human rights.
